I cannot make the top half fit at all, am I missing something. The "back" piece that covers the backside of the keyboard snaps on nice, the "front" piece that covers the display barley snaps on and then falls off when you close the phone. And in looking at it, I don't know how it would even be possible for it to stay on when it slides closed. I hope I just received the wrong piece or something.
 
I am having the same problem as above. The front went on fine with keyboard open. The slider was very stiff opening and closing the keyboard. After a couple hours the front piece wouldn't stay on anymore. I contacted Seidio, they are very good about taking care of issues. I suggest you do the same.

After receiving the second case from seidio, no one can get it to stay on. The groove is in the correct spot on the top, all of the snaps are firmly snapped (actually lifted the upper slider section to make sure they clicked). I can't open the phone over 4 times without the cover coming off.
On a positive note, the screen protector fit, finish and clarity are great.

My wife's wouldn't stay on at first. I got it to work by pressing directly above where each of the clips holds onto the screen and sort of pushing the clips under where they needed to go. I couldn't just slap it on there I had to work each corner with my finger to get the clips underneath the screen. Hard to explain but it ended up working for me.
